I Was Ravenous!

I am still thinking about the most perfect soup I've ever had. It was their special soup of the day which consisted of cannellini beans, ahi tuna, salmon, muscles, pancetta, and saffron. I was afraid the muscles might be rubbery..and maybe the tuna and salmon. I was dead wrong. When I was finished, I wanted to lick the bowl but my tongue wasn't long enough. Where the hell is Gene Simmons when ya need him?

I had the small plate of grilled haloumi cheese on a baguette with arugala, fresh diced tomatoes, luscious olive oil and high viscosity balsamic vinegar. So very delicious, perfect, melt in my mouth, want some more good!

The server was attentive and kind, even though she was busting her butt at lunch time today. It was packed. Yes, it is small, but people were waiting for a table. This place is Biba good.

I tucked my head into the kitchen and told the chef he deserves 5 stars! He seemed appreciative.
